Understanding the Importance of Patience and Discipline in Pai Gow Poker

Patience and discipline are two of the most important traits that a Pai Gow Poker player must possess. Patience enables a player to wait for the right opportunities to make a move, while discipline ensures that the player does not make impulsive decisions. Without these traits, a player may end up making costly mistakes that can lead to significant losses.

In Pai Gow Poker, patience and discipline can also help a player manage their bankroll effectively. By waiting for the right opportunities, players can avoid placing bets that are too high or too low. Additionally, discipline can help players stick to their budget and avoid overspending.

Tips for Developing Patience and Discipline in Pai Gow Poker Players

One of the best ways to develop patience and discipline in Pai Gow Poker players is to practice playing the game regularly. By playing the game, players can become more familiar with the rules, strategies, and betting options. Additionally, they can learn to control their emotions and avoid making impulsive decisions.

Another tip for developing patience and discipline in Pai Gow Poker players is to set clear goals and objectives. This can help players stay focused and motivated, even when they encounter difficult situations. It is also important for players to stick to their goals and avoid getting distracted by other players or the excitement of the game.

Finally, it is essential for Pai Gow Poker players to manage their emotions effectively. This means staying calm and collected, even when things are not going well. By learning to control their emotions, players can avoid making irrational decisions that can lead to unnecessary losses.
